Our analysis looked at 2 schools in the Plains States Region to see which master's degree programs offered the best value experiences for dental support students with the aim of identifying those quality schools that are more affordable than some of their counterparts.
When determining this ranking, we place a high emphasis on the school's quality as well as its sticker price. Even though a college may be affordable, it may not offer value. Specifically, our score for quality is discounted by the published tuition and fees charged by the given college. This gives the cost per unit of quality for each college. The more quality your dollar buys, the better the value.
Our calculations use out-of-state tuition and fees in our nationwide and regional rankings. For statewide rankings, we use average in-state tuition and fees.

Our analysis found University of Minnesota - Twin Cities to be the best value school for dental support services students who want to pursue a master’s degree in the Plains States Region . Located in the city of Minneapolis, UMN Twin Cities is a public school with a very large student population.
Out-of-state tuition fees for graduate students at UMN Twin Cities are $29,262 per year.
As a testament to the quality of education it offers, UMN Twin Cities also is in the top 10% of our Best Dental Support Services Master’s Degree Schools in the Plains States Region ranking.

You’ll be in good company if you decide to attend University of Missouri - Kansas City. It ranked #2 on our 2023 Best Value Dental Support Services Master’s Degree Schools in the Plains States Region list. Located in the city of Kansas City, UMKC is a public college with a fairly large student population.
UMKC graduate students pay an average of $27,803 in tuition and fees each year.
